                            So which VPN are we switching to?

                            mullvad: fash
                            Mozilla: resells mullvad
                            nym: fash
                            ExpressVPN/PIA: israeli military guys
                            Windscribe: openly transphobic on Twitter (someone here linked it), also sent out a newsletter with homophobic rape jokes like just the other day
                            ivpn: freeze peach https://mastodon.art/@jase/116830652868816205
                            proton: turned over logs on someone, one of the c-suite donated to Trump
                            surfshark/nordvpn: same company, owned by an SEO/marketing outfit
                            purevpn: sketchy af floods play store with different vpn brands, security problem
                            tortorguard.net: Cloudflare (the nazi proxi)
                            obscura: partnered with mullvad

                            riseup: runs on donations
                            njalla: only one connection / no selection of exits / seems like a vps basically. Probably great if you want one fixed ip, won't work if you want to hop servers/regions
                            airvpn: ?
                            hide.me: ? did an NFT in 2022
                            xeoveo: says trans rights, oppose facism

                                      @catraxx@tech.lgbt @gildilinie@beige.party i'm on airvpn now because it's one of the few that offers port forwarding

                                      servers are sometimes really slow but they have a decent number of them. their apps are kind of bad and they make it annoying to download multiple configs but it works ok overall

                                      i haven't looked into their business practices much tho
